The Hamline University Vehicle Use Policy outlines the regulations and guidelines regarding the use of university-owned or rented vehicles for official university business.
All faculty, staff, and students who plan to operate a university vehicle or utilize a rental vehicle for university-related activities are required to file under the Hamline University Vehicle Use Policy.
To fill out the Hamline University Vehicle Use Policy, individuals should complete the designated form available through the university's administration or transportation services, providing necessary information about the trip, vehicle usage, and intended purpose.
The purpose of the Hamline University Vehicle Use Policy is to ensure safe, responsible, and legal use of vehicles in connection with university operations, while also protecting the university's interests and maintaining liability coverage.
Information that must be reported includes the name of the driver, the purpose of the trip, the dates of travel, vehicle details, and any additional pertinent information related to the vehicle use.
